Overview

Understanding ZIP code 14113

ZIP code 14113 is assigned to North Java, NY, and falls within Wyoming County. Like every US postal code, it began as a mail-routing device rather than a geographic boundary — the US Postal Service groups delivery routes under a single code so carriers and sorting equipment can process mail efficiently. Today it also serves as a practical shorthand for the area itself: roughly 646 people live inside it.

At 30 residents per square mile spread over 21.519 square miles, 14113 reads as a rural area. It is a sparsely populated postal code, and density shapes almost everything else on this page — how people get to work, whether they own or rent, and what housing costs.

Household earnings run above the national median. At $95,313, 14113 sits comfortably in the upper half, ahead of 80% of them. The US median for comparison is $70,109. Bear in mind that median income describes the midpoint household, not the average — it is not pulled upward by a handful of very high earners the way a mean would be.

Living here

What life in North Java looks like

Housing in 14113 costs below the national median. A typical home is valued at $157,000 against a US median of $207,500. Ownership dominates: 87.6% of occupied homes are owner-occupied, which usually signals an established residential area with relatively low turnover.

The building stock is dominated by detached single-family houses, which account for 89.1% of housing units here. The median construction year is 1948, making the housing here mid-century. The vacancy rate of 23.2% is high, which in many places reflects seasonal or second-home use rather than abandonment.

The population skews broadly in line with the national age profile, with a median age of 41.1 against 42 nationally. The average household holds 2.29 people, and 62.1% are family households.

Getting to work takes 34.2 minutes on average one way. The dominant mode is drove alone at 63.3% of workers, while 18.6% work from home. Commute patterns are one of the better proxies for how a place actually functions day to day.

Practical uses

What ZIP code 14113 is used for

Beyond addressing mail, 14113 does a lot of quiet administrative work. Retailers use it to calculate shipping and sales tax at checkout. Insurers use it to set premiums, since risk profiles vary geographically. Employers and marketers use it to define service areas. Government agencies use it to route benefits and organise reporting. If you have ever been asked for a postal code by a form that clearly does not intend to send you anything, this is why.

For anyone weighing a move, 14113 offers a compact profile of North Java: 646 residents, a median household income of $95,313, 21.7% of adults holding a bachelor's degree or higher, and an unemployment rate of 0.6%. A handful of figures like these answer more relocation questions than most neighbourhood guides do.

One caution worth repeating: a postal code is not a neighbourhood. 14113 may cover parts of several distinct areas, and a single neighbourhood in North Java may be split across more than one code. Boundaries also shift as USPS adjusts delivery routes. Treat the figures here as describing a delivery area, which is what they actually measure.

Does 14113 cover more than one city or county?
This page lists North Java as the primary place and Wyoming County as the county. ZIP codes follow mail delivery routes rather than municipal or county lines, so a single code can straddle boundaries, and USPS also recognises alternate acceptable city names for many codes. If you need the definitive answer for a specific street address, the USPS ZIP Code Lookup is the authority.
Can ZIP code 14113 change?
Yes. USPS adjusts ZIP codes as delivery volumes shift — codes are occasionally split, merged, retired or newly created, and boundaries move more often than most people assume. The Census Bureau's ZCTA definitions, which underpin the demographic figures on this page, are redrawn only once a decade, so the two can drift apart between censuses.

On accuracy. ACS figures are survey estimates, not counts. The margin of error shown alongside the population figure means the true value has a 90% chance of falling in that range. For small ZIP codes the error can be large relative to the estimate — treat the direction as more reliable than the exact number. This page reports data for ZCTA 14113, the Census approximation of the USPS delivery area.
